Be Sure To Check Your Ovens Temperature

I know I keep saying it but you get what you buy. If your going to be making homemade brownies and other home baked desserts you need a heavy duty oven thermometer in your home oven to make sure the temperature in your oven is exactly where the dial says it is supposed to be. Over 50 percent of the home ovens I've checked are off by 50 or more degrees. This is one reason that a lot of peoples baked goods don't turn out right. You should also use a level and make sure that your stove is level. You'll find that most home stoves have little legs that you can screw in or out on the bottom to make them level.

Worlds Best Brownies Recipe

To start with you need a 13" X 9" pan or other similar brownie pans like the ones above and you need to spray the brownie pan with a good vegetable cooking spray like Pam. At this time you also want to preheat your oven to 350 degrees.

For Your Worlds Best Brownies Recipe You Will Need.

1. Two Sticks Of Real Butter which should be eight ounces.

2. Two Cups White Granulated Sugar.

3. Four Large Eggs Well Beaten.

4. One Half Cup Unsweetened Cocoa Powder.

5. One Tablespoon Real Vanilla Extract.

6. One Third Cup All Purpose Plain Flour.

7. One Level Teaspoon Ground Sea Salt.

8. Six Ounces Semi Sweet Chocolate Chips.

9. Two Ounces Bitter Sweet Chocolate Chips.

10. One Third Cup Course Ground Pecans.

You will want to start by melting your butter and chocolate chips in a microwave safe bowl in the microwave. Cover your bowl with paper towels to avoid splatter.

Place all the other ingredients in a large bowl and add the melted butter and chocolate chips into the dry ingredients along with the eggs and beat well with a hand kitchen mixer to make sure the ingredients are well mixed. Beat the mixture with the hand mixture to be sure all the ingredients are well mixed. Be sure to get all the way to the bottom of the bowl.

When you have all your ingredients well mixed together you will want to take a rubber spatula and spread the batter out into the prepared 13" X 9" baking pan. Shake the pan to level the brownies up and place the pan into the preheated oven to bake your brownies for about 25 minutes. Your brownies are done when a knife inserted into the brownies comes out clean. You can if you wish let your brownies cool to room temperature and then spread with chocolate frosting and crushed pecan pieces.

You can slice up and serve the brownies with out the frosting and pecan pieces but if you add them to the brownies I truly think you have just made the worlds best brownies. With a cold glass of milk these are truly the worlds best brownies.

Turn A Hot Brownie Into A Special Brownie Dessert

I like to take a brownie just hot from the oven and add a scoop of vanilla ice cream, hot fudge syrup, cool whipped topping, and a cherry.
